Quick question. I'm trying to post a picture and it keeps splitting my paragraphs. It makes the formatting look ugly. Any setting anyone knows about that can help adjust this so th

yes click right or left and you can also change the size of it.
here is a training video of mine maybe it can help you.
https://my.wealthyaffiliate.com/training/how-to-insert-an-image-into-website
Good Luck enjoy
Tommy

Iuse MAgic Margie's method but do add captions. If you click on the little pen symbol as you hover over the pick you will get positioning, sizing and captioning options.

? when adding media, I start by putting my cursor on the edge of the line where I want the picture to be, then click on media, choose the picture, click on left, right, or center, attach to none, I choose not to put comments under the picture, I do give it an ALT name for google, choose the size of my picture and add picture to content.

I would say your problem is that you do not start with your cursor in the correct place.

I think your're dead on with this. Other than that, I would try aligning the picture to the center.

Hey thanks for your comments!

What I do is add the image as usual with 'none' as the formatting, then edit in Text Mode to add a line of code just before the alt (watch the spacing) style="border: 0pt none; float: right; padding-left: 10px; padding-bottom: 10px;"

You can change the padding, or left to right and right to left in two places to move it to the other side..

Hey thanks a lot for your help!

I did a training on this subject: https://my.wealthyaffiliate.com/training/tips-tricks-with-adding-images

Hope that helps solve your issue. The main thing to look for is where your cursor is placed.
